(23 Sep 2015, 11:09 am)G-CPTN What do these DDA modifications involve?

ie what do these vehicles need that they haven't already got?

I cannot imagine that the interior is being changed to low-floor.

Is it mainly the fitting of entrance ramps?

The Volvo B10BLEs are already fitted with ramps, though they do require the installation of yellow markings in ramp area. I believe the main modification is the removal of a tip-up seat and minor adjustment to the wheelchair position, as can be seen below.

23 Sep 2015, 11:30 am #819
(23 Sep 2015, 11:12 am)Dan The Volvo B10BLEs are already fitted with ramps, though they do require the installation of yellow markings in ramp area. I believe the main modification is the removal of a tip-up seat and minor adjustment to the wheelchair position, as can be seen below.

[Image: 20406851861_7b20fd04c6.jpg]Go North East: 4902 / W902RBB by Daniel Graham, on Flickr

DDA modifications :-   Yellow edge fitted to platform edge, first tip up seat removed from wheelchair bay,  new headboard fitted in wheelchair bay and and an Extra pole fitted between facing seats above near side  rear wheel arch.
